
Win10下Hyper-V部署LEDE固件教程详解
下载需积分: 50 | 11.45MB |
更新于2025-03-11
| 191 浏览量 | 举报
收藏
### 知识点详述
#### 标题分析
- **LEDE**: LEDE(Lean's OpenWrt Distribution Extensions)是一个开源固件项目,基于OpenWrt进行开发,其目的是提供一个轻量级的,模块化的固件版本,用于嵌入式设备。LEDE专注于简化安装过程,改善性能,降低资源需求,使固件更适合嵌入式设备,同时提供足够的功能。
- **Win10虚拟机**: 这指的是在Windows 10操作系统上运行的虚拟机。虚拟机是一种虚拟化的技术,它允许你在单台物理机器上运行一个或多个虚拟机实例。每个虚拟机都有自己的操作系统和应用程序。
- **Hyper-V**: Hyper-V是微软公司的一种硬件虚拟化技术,它允许用户在Windows Server和Windows 10系统上创建和运行虚拟机。Hyper-V提供了一个环境,用于运行多个不同的操作系统(如Linux、Windows等)在同一台物理服务器上。
- **KoolShare**: KoolShare是一家提供路由器固件、网络解决方案和相关技术讨论的网站。它尤其在LEDE和OpenWrt等开源固件领域有深入的研究和丰富的经验,对用户友好,提供许多定制化的固件版本。
#### 描述分析
- **Hyper-V部署LEDE X64固件全教程**: 这个描述强调了该教程的完整性和具体性。它暗示教程将涵盖从安装Hyper-V到部署LEDE固件的整个过程。LEDE固件可能特指X64架构的固件版本,这意味着它专为64位处理器优化。
#### 压缩包子文件的文件名称列表
- **ledemaster**: 由于文件名仅提供了一个名称而没有扩展名,我们可以假设这是一个包含相关教程或固件文件的压缩包。由于是"ledemaster",它可能是LEDE固件的原始文件或镜像,用于刷写到路由器上。
### 虚拟机环境设置
#### 安装Hyper-V
在Windows 10上安装Hyper-V涉及几个步骤:
1. 打开“控制面板”中的“程序和功能”。
2. 在左侧选择“启用或关闭Windows功能”。
3. 勾选“Hyper-V”功能并点击“确定”。
4. 重启计算机。
#### 配置Hyper-V
安装完成后,需要配置Hyper-V虚拟交换机,以便虚拟机可以连接到网络。
#### 下载LEDE固件
根据提供的信息,可以从KoolShare网站下载LEDE固件。这些固件通常是专门为特定路由器设计的,但这里可能涉及到X64架构的版本。
### LEDE固件安装流程
#### 在Hyper-V上创建虚拟机
1. 打开Hyper-V管理器。
2. 点击“新建” -> “虚拟机”。
3. 选择“下一步”,输入虚拟机名称并设置安装位置。
4. 选择“固定大小”或“动态扩展”的虚拟硬盘。
5. 设置内存大小。
6. 配置虚拟交换机。
7. 指定LEDE固件的ISO文件作为启动磁盘。
8. 完成虚拟机的创建。
#### 安装LEDE
1. 选择新创建的虚拟机,点击“启动”开始安装过程。
2. 遵循LEDE安装向导,选择语言、键盘布局和时区。
3. 创建root用户账号以及设置网络连接。
4. 选择格式化文件系统并安装。
5. 完成安装后,重启虚拟机。
#### 刷写固件
由于我们这里讨论的是虚拟机环境,"刷写"固件的过程可能不同于实体设备。通常情况下,将LEDE固件文件写入实体路由器需要特定的刷写工具,但在虚拟机中,我们可以直接挂载LEDE的ISO文件到虚拟机,并通过虚拟机内部的安装程序完成安装。
### 故障排除
在安装和配置过程中可能会遇到一些问题:
- 确保虚拟机的CPU支持虚拟化技术。
- 确保虚拟硬盘足够大以存放LEDE系统及其更新。
- 检查网络设置,确保虚拟机可以正确访问互联网下载必要的软件包。
### 结论
本教程旨在指导用户在Windows 10环境下利用Hyper-V功能,通过KoolShare下载并安装LEDE固件。LEDE固件是OpenWrt的分支,旨在为嵌入式设备提供更轻量、更高效的固件选择。安装过程需要用户对虚拟机有一定的了解,以及对网络配置的基本知识。由于KoolShare本身提供的深度定制和优化固件,LEDE X64固件在64位设备上表现可能会更加出色。最后,虽然教程中没有提供具体命令行操作,了解和使用Linux的基础命令对于使用LEDE固件也是有帮助的。
相关推荐






佳同学
- 粉丝: 43
最新资源
- ADO数据库开发实战指南
- ASP.NET购物车项目源码解析与应用
- QQ游戏源代码分析与增删改查方法介绍
- JSP进销存系统设计与实现:ERP企业产供销管理解决方案
- 免费发布经典C++教程,适合初学者轻松入门
- 掌握MySQL ODBC接口源代码深入数据库技术
- 网络机器人Java编程技巧与实践指南
- discuss模板介绍与论坛应用解析
- VML图表教程:柱状图数据快速更改指南
- Java实现的局域网/广域网语音聊天与文件传输工具
- 掌握ASP.NET 2.0主题与皮肤:创建统一网页外观
- 中国工商网电子商务购物中心系统EMall v1.0源码发布
- 全新VclSkin组件皮肤:81种风格任你选
- ADO技术:数据库连接的初步了解
- Java实现的QQ聊天程序设计源码解析
- 实现Oracle、SQLServer和ACCESS数据库连接封装
- 多用途实用计算器应用软件
- VC++开发的指针式时钟源码详解
- 探索宠物店管理系统:petshop系统源代码分析
- OpenGL游戏开发图形学技巧详解
- ASP.NET常见问题解决指南
- VC++实现的双向链表示例教程
- C/C++编程精粹:200例经典问题全面解析
- ASP在线解压工具:快速上传与解压整站文件